Understanding the Cost Factors for Moving in Dublin
When considering how much it costs to move house in Dublin, it’s important to understand that several factors influence the final price. These include the distance of the move, the size and weight of your belongings, the complexity of disassembling and reassembling furniture, and any additional services required like packing or storage. For local moves within Dublin city centre, costs can range from €300 to €800, depending on these variables.
Long-distance moves or those involving larger properties will naturally incur higher expenses. The Impact of Location on Moving Expenses
The cost of moving house in Dublin can vary greatly depending on several factors, and one of the most significant is location. The price tags on properties in Dublin’s city centre or popular suburban areas tend to be higher, which consequently impacts moving expenses. When moving within the same neighbourhood or city, you may find that costs are relatively lower compared to long-distance moves. This is because local moves often involve fewer labour-hours and require smaller vehicles, thereby reducing overall expenses.
Additionally, access to your property can play a role. If the house is on a busy street with limited parking, it might increase the moving cost due to the potential need for additional equipment or manoeuvring challenges. In contrast, properties with ample driveway space or easy-access loading areas could make the process more efficient and cost-effective.

Packing and Disassembly: Additional Costs to Consider
When planning your move with Number 1 company, it’s crucial to understand that there are additional costs associated with packing and disassembling your belongings, especially for larger homes or complex layouts. These services are often overlooked but can significantly impact your overall moving expenses in Dublin.
The cost of packing materials, including boxes, tape, and bubble wrap, is typically included in the quoted price, but professional disassembly and reassembly of furniture and appliances may incur extra charges. This is particularly necessary for bulky items or those with unique configurations that require specialized handling. Additionally, if you have valuable or fragile items, you might need to pay for extra insurance coverage during transit, which can add another layer of cost to your move in Dublin.

Hidden Fees and Tips for Budgeting Your Move
When planning your move to Dublin, it’s crucial to understand that costs can often be more than initially estimated. The price of moving house in Dublin varies greatly depending on factors like distance, size of property, and complexity of the move. While Number 1 company typically provides transparent pricing, there are hidden fees to keep in mind. Many companies charge additional costs for things like climbing stairs, packing fragile items, or traveling long distances within the city.
To effectively budget your move, request detailed quotes from several companies, including any potential extras. Consider also allocating a buffer fund for unforeseen circumstances. Packing materials, insurance, and labor all contribute to the overall cost, so plan accordingly. Remember, understanding these hidden fees in advance can prevent financial surprises post-move.
